aboutsummaryrefslogtreecommitdiff
path: root/src/configure.in
diff options
context:
space:
mode:
authorcarmen rocco <ix9@users.sourceforge.net>2004-07-22 09:24:52 +0000
committercarmen rocco <ix9@users.sourceforge.net>2004-07-22 09:24:52 +0000
commit470493daeb1b5153cb7768a744ea2c4ae0918225 (patch)
tree71a7423960cfa3e3ab641686c45a96743f573238 /src/configure.in
parent7db848c580506314baedd28a7c001d137c2dffbe (diff)
winNT added to ./configure script
svn path=/trunk/externals/zexy/; revision=1879
Diffstat (limited to 'src/configure.in')
-rw-r--r--src/configure.in13
1 files changed, 12 insertions, 1 deletions
diff --git a/src/configure.in b/src/configure.in
index a80ea58..a2cbd49 100644
--- a/src/configure.in
+++ b/src/configure.in
@@ -12,6 +12,7 @@ AC_SUBST(LD)
AC_SUBST(STRIPFLAGS)
AC_SUBST(ZEXY_VERSION)
AC_SUBST(REFERENCEPATH)
+AC_SUBST(PDLIBDIR)
AC_SUBST(INCLUDES)
AC_SUBST(SOURCES)
@@ -81,7 +82,17 @@ then
enable_lpt="no";
fi
fi
-
+if test `uname | sed -e 's/^MINGW.*/NT/'` = NT;
+then
+ LD=gcc
+ INCLUDES="-I@prefix@/src"
+ DFLAGS="-DMSW -DNT"
+ LFLAGS="-shared @prefix@/bin/pd.dll"
+ EXT=dll
+else
+ PDLIBDIR="/lib/pd"
+ LIBS="-lc -lm"
+fi
if test `uname -s` = IRIX64;
then
LFLAGS="-n32 -DUNIX -DIRIX -DN32 -woff 1080,1064,1185 \